The Corporate World

Corporations are sometimes bigger than countries when it comes to money. With revenues surging high over the GNI of many smaller and even larger countries. To give an example, ExxonMobil had sales of 275 billion US dollars in 2009, while a country like Nigeria with 150 million people had a GNI of less than 200 billion US dollars in 2008 ...
The impact market fluctuations have on corporations, cities and sometimes on the entire world is something to always keep in mind. A downturn in the economy can mean more poverty, less children born, but also a better environment, even more wealth (but then not in a monetary sense)!

Below are some tables with data on 2009, highest revenues (aka sales), highest profits, highest losses, biggest banks, biggest oil companies. The source of the data is Forbes' "Forbes 2000" and their site includes much more data.

Corporations with highest Losses in billions of US$, 2009
rank corporation country revenues profit/loss
1 Fannie Mae USA 29.07 -71.97
2 Fortis Belgium 16.56 -39.03
3 Freddie Mac USA 37.61 -21.55
4 American International Group USA 96.00 -10.95
5 Hitachi Japan 102.70 -8.09
source: "Forbes2000", Forbes.
